R California state Senator Scott Wiener has introduced a new bill aimed at protecting employees at leading AI labs, allowing them to speak out if they believe theiights are being compromised. This move follows the introduction of last year's SB 1047, considered the nation's most contentious AI safety bill in 2024.The new bill seeks to address ongoing concerns about worker exploitation and mistreatment in the rapidly growing AI sector.
Supporters argue that this legislation will promote a safer and more responsible development of artificial intelligence. Critics, however, may view this as another attempt to stifle innovation and limit the progress of the industry.The potential consequences of this bill are far-reaching, with some experts warning of unintended repercussions on the global AI landscape.
As the debate surrounding AI safety and regulation continues, it remains to be seen how this new legislation will shape the future of the sector.

OpenAI's release of GPT-4.5, code-named Orion, has raised concerns about its potential misuse due to its exceptional persuasiveness. According to internal benchmark evaluations, the model is highly effective in convincing other AI systems to provide financial assistance.
This raises significant concerns about the potential risks associated with such a technology and the need for stricteegulations and guidelines to prevent its misuse. As the AI research community moves forward, it is essential to prioritize responsible development and deployment of advanced technologies that can potentially be misused.
